Workers Compensation Legal Framework


Workers compensation laws provide a framework to safeguard injured workers. They offer guaranteed cash awards to workers who have lost their wages, medical expenses and permanent disability.

They also limit the amount an injured worker is able to claim from their employer, and also eliminate coworkers' liability in the majority of workplace accidents. This is done to reduce the time, expense, and animosity of litigation.

What is Workers' Compensation?

Workers' compensation is a form of insurance that provides cash benefits and medical treatment to employees injured on the job. In exchange employees agreeing to give up their rights to sue their employers The insurance is designed to protect them from large tort verdicts and settlements.

In most states, employers with two employees or more to have workers insurance for compensation. It is not mandatory for small businesses with fewer than two employees, and is usually not required for freelancers or freelancers who are independent contractors.

The system is an open-ended public-private partnership. It was created to provide income protection and medical assistance to employees who have been injured or sick on the job. Employers typically purchase workers' compensation coverage through private insurance companies or through state-certified compensation insurance funds.

Benefits and premiums in each province are based on the sector of industry, the payroll, and history of injuries (or absence of) at the workplace. This is known as experience ratings, and it is more sensitive to frequency of loss than loss severity, since insurance companies are aware that if accidents occur frequently the likelihood is higher that the company will suffer large losses over the course of time.

Employers are required to pay for lost productivity as well as cash benefits while employees are recovering from injuries. This is the main driver for the rising cost of workers compensation.

The Workers' Compensation Board administers the program, and it is a state-run agency that examines all claims and intervenes when necessary to ensure that the employers or their insurance companies pay the entire amount they are responsible for, including medical care. It also provides an avenue for dispute resolution, including hearings on benefits and appeals.

How do I make a claim?

It is essential to make a claim for workers' compensation as quickly as possible after an on-the-job injury or illness. This will ensure that your employer or insurance provider has the data they require to analyze your situation and determine if you qualify for benefits.

It's easy to make an claim. First, notify your employer of the accident in writing, and then provide them with information regarding your rights and workers' comp benefits.

The next step is to ask a physician to prepare a preliminary medical report (Form C-4) within 48 hours of the time of your accident. The doctor should also forward the report to your employer or their insurance company.

After completing the report, you are able to submit a formal application to workers' compensation with the New York Workers Compensation Board. You can do this online, over the phone or in person.

You should also consult with an experienced attorney about your claim. They can help you gather evidence to support your claim, negotiate with the insurance company and assist you in hearings if the insurance company denies your claim.

If you do receive a rejection, you can appeal the decision to the state Workers' Compensation Board or to the New York Court of Appeals. A lawyer can assist you in these appeals and assist you at all board or court hearings. They typically do not charge anything upfront and will only get an amount of your benefits if you win.

What happens if my employer denies My Claim?

If your employer refuses to pay your claim for workers compensation, it could be because they think you didn't meet the state's requirements to get benefits, or they just don't believe that your injury happened at work. Whatever the reason, it's essential to be aware and ensure that you have all the documentation and evidence that will justify your appeal. The best method to determine the reason for your claim being denied is to contact the Workers' Compensation insurance company that is employed by your employer. This will also help you determine the chance of success in your appeal.

If you receive a notice denial your claim for workers compensation, you must take action immediately. Your state law will provide you with procedure for appealing. It is also recommended to contact an attorney as soon as possible to find out more about the options available. A lawyer can help you ensure that your claim is handled properly and maximize the amount of money you receive for medical bills, wage loss benefits, and other damages caused by the denial.

What happens if my employer isn't insured?

There are many options for injured workers whose employer is not insured. You can submit a workers' comp claim with the Uninsured Employees Benefit Trust Fund (UEBTF). The fund functions as an insurance company and will cover your medical expenses as well as lost wages. If, however, you decide to pursue your employer over the injuries you sustained The UEBTF benefits are due out of any settlement you win.

What happens if my claim gets disputed?

If your claim is in dispute It's crucial to get in touch with an attorney. This is to ensure that your rights are protected, you're treated with respect and you get the money you are entitled to.

If you dispute a claim You can seek an administrative decision from the Workers' Compensation Board (Board). This may include issues like whether your accident was work-related, what the disability level is, what amount of money you should receive, and what kind of medical treatment you should receive.

It is not uncommon for claims to be denied even when they're legitimate. This could be due financial concerns or personal animus against your employer.

Employers are legally required to purchase workers' compensation insurance. This means that they may be liable for monthly costs which can rise over time.

Employers may choose to deny your claim to save the cost of costs. They may also be afraid that your claim will cost them money in the end and could cause a negative impact on a relationship with you.

In most cases, a strong claim will not be denied and benefits will be paid by the employer or its insurer. If there is a dispute, you may appeal the decision to the Board.

Oregon's workers' compensation law says that the chief Administrative Law judge at a Formal Hearing will issue an official written decision. This is referred to as a "Finding and award" or "Finding and dismissal". If neither contests the decision, it is binding for both parties.
